Output dff5ba2d66f633ce17e0a74bddb1bfb2a763a16e821c527bd31e7c8cb34e2ed9:32

value
18203280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d41fd175fc073a371e39856048de9b492ad87cae OP_EQUAL
address
MTEmbsBRp4Zrrbt59pDQa1fcq2UcpjGVex
transaction
dff5ba2d66f633ce17e0a74bddb1bfb2a763a16e821c527bd31e7c8cb34e2ed9
spent
true